Recreational Therapy Director jobs in Stockton, CA

Recreational Therapy Director directs the programs and staff of the recreational therapy department including policies and procedures. Sets and implements guidelines for recreational therapy programs. Being a Recreational Therapy Director conducts patient programs in areas of social interaction, theater, games, crafts, and music. Communicates the results of patient care to other health services. Additionally, Recreational Therapy Director may require an advanced degree. Typically reports to top management. May require professional certification. The Recreational Therapy Director typ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ments. To be a Recreational Therapy Director typ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    About the Position:

    The Recreation Therapist develops, coordinates, implements, and supervises programs and structured activities for youth to relieve stress and learn how to have a healthy lifestyle while simultaneously learning cognitive, physical, social, and emotional skills. Drawing on personal talents and interests, hobbies and positive forms of recreation, this position encourages mind-body wellness through health, nutrition, physical activities, groups, and relaxation and stress reduction techniques.

    This is a Non-Exempt position. Hourly wage: $28.84

    What You Will Do:

    Uses evidence-based assessment instruments, techniques, and skills to collect age, cultural, and baseline diagnostic data with participants to determine physical, cognitive, emotional, and social functioning strengths and limitations.

    Interprets assessment results to inform writing functional outcome goals designed to improve participants physical, cognitive, emotional, social, and behavioral functioning.

    Develops, coordinates, implements, and supervises activities for youth to promote stress relief and healthy lifestyles.

    Teaches cognitive, physical, social, and emotional skills.

    Encourages participation in the treatment program.

    Instructs youth in leisure awareness and leisure counseling.

    Aids in the adjustment to the PGYCC setting.

    Offers independent living skills instruction.

    Provides therapy that promotes wellness.

    Designs and delivers recreational therapeutic activities to decrease symptoms and fosters awareness and growth.

    Encourages mind-body wellness through health, nutrition, physical activities, groups, relaxation, and stress reduction techniques.

    Orders and maintains supplies and equipment used for all activities.

    Maintains sensitivity and objectivity under pressures generated by associate with participants.

    Demonstrates ability to provide warmth, empathy, and honesty to participants to facilitate positive change and develop a treatment alliance with participants.

    Provides program participants with frequent acknowledgment and reinforcement for positive behaviors, as well as consistent and predictable feedback for negative behaviors, which may include reporting violations to PGYCC staff.

    Demonstrates ethical behavior to maintain professional standards and safeguard the participant.

    Protects and maintains participants health, safety, welfare, and confidentiality of records and information.

    Models professionalism, effective work habits, and responsible living.

Stockton is the county seat of San Joaquin County in the Central Valley of the U.S. state of California. Stockton was founded by Captain Charles Maria Weber in 1849 after he acquired Rancho Campo de los Franceses. The city is named after Robert F. Stockton, and it was the first community in California to have a name not of Spanish or Native American origin. The city is located on the San Joaquin River in the northern San Joaquin Valley and had an estimated population of 320,554 by the California Department of Finance for 2017.
